· Регулярные – содержат информацию пользователя. Используются в Windows и *NIX.
· Каталоги – системные файлы, обеспечивающие поддержку структуры файловой системы. Используются в Windows и *NIX.
· Символьные – для моделирования ввода-вывода. Используются только в *NIX.
· Блочные – для моделирования дисков. Используются только в *NIX.
Основные типы регулярных файлов:
· ASCII файлы – состоят из текстовых строк. Каждая строка завершается возвратом каретки (MacOS), символом перевода строки (*NIX) и используются оба варианта (Windows).
· Двоичные файлы – остальные файлы (не ASCII). Как правило, имеют внутреннею структуру.
Основные типы двоичных файлов:
· Исполняемые – программы, их может обрабатывать сама операционная система, хотя они записаны в виде последовательности байт.
· Неисполняемые – все остальные.
Рисунок 2. Примеры исполняемого и не исполняемого файла
«Магическое число» – число, идентифицирующее файл как исполняющий.
Нам важно ваше мнение! Был ли полезен опубликованный материал? Да | Нет
studopedia.su - Студопедия (2013 - 2025) год.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ав!Последнее добавление